  • Cuz

    Because of employment law.

    Hugill has a contract with us. We can't force him to give that contract up, so we are faced with paying a player who will not be in our squad, or getting at least some of his wages off our books via this loan.

  • Re : hugill

    I expect FFP comes into play. I would imagine the (ludicrous) fee we paid for him is being amortised over the length of his contract from an accounting perspective - thus spreading the hit over years.

    If however we sold him for next to nothing (which is what we would have to do as no-one will want to pay his wages), then the balance of his original transfer fee hits the bottom line immediately (I think)
